IQM (HLSE:IQMX) Stock Price Slides As Losses Deepen Despite Revenue Growth

Simply Wall St·08/06/2026 18:36:08
Listen to the news

IQM Quantum Computers Oyj stock has been under pressure, with the share price down about 34% over the past month. Yet the latest results will likely keep long term investors focused on one thing. The quantum hardware specialist is still burning cash and reporting heavy losses, and that loss widened year on year in euro terms. Q2 revenue reached €6.683 million, which keeps the growth story alive, but the net loss of €36.554 million underlines how much capital this model still absorbs.

The headline is simple: the market has already marked IQM down, and this quarter reinforces that the main story is a sizeable and persistent loss profile rather than short term revenue beats.

Q2 2026 Earnings Summary

  • Revenue, Q2 2026 vs. Q2 2025: €6.683 million vs. €5.233 million (higher revenue in the latest quarter)
  • Net Loss, Q2 2026 vs. Q2 2025: €36.554 million loss vs. €15.005 million loss (loss widened year on year)
  • Basic EPS, Q2 2026 vs. Q2 2025: €1.18 loss per share vs. €0.49 loss per share (larger loss per share year on year)
  • Trailing 12 Month Net Loss, to Q2 2026 vs. to Q4 2024: €94.711 million loss vs. €54.105 million loss (heavier loss over the latest twelve month period)

IQM’s growth story versus rising cash burn

For bullish investors, IQM Quantum Computers Oyj is still leaning into the growth story. Q2 revenue of €6.683 million and first time full year 2026 guidance of €42 million to €47 million show management is confident enough to put a stake in the ground. A €102 million order backlog tied to 17 shipped systems and new geographies like Japan, Spain and the United States points to customer interest that extends beyond pilots and keeps the full stack quantum thesis alive despite the wider loss.

Loss profile keeps the IQM bear case in play

The bear case still has plenty to work with. IQM Quantum Computers Oyj reported a Q2 net loss of €36.554 million and a trailing 12 month loss of €94.711 million, both heavier than the prior periods. Management is leaning into higher spending on processor technology and commercial expansion, while the share price has fallen about 34% over 30 days. A strong cash position is referenced, yet not quantified here, so the balance between growth investment and funding risk remains a central concern.

With IQM Quantum Computers Oyj still reporting heavier losses and less than three years of financial data, it is reasonable to ask whether the current cash burn and illiquidity are early warnings or part of a broader pattern.
